How to Find Lost Car Keys What To Do Car Keys

Sometimes you lose your car keys. It happens. You might have dropped keys while running an errand or distracted yourself while loading groceries into the trunk.

chrome_trhg3QMQrz.pngYou must know what to do should you lose your car key. Here are some tips to help you locate them Retract your steps, Take a look around, and talk to the police.

1. Retract Your Steps

car key lost keys are small and easily be slipped into pockets, bags, or purses, which is why it is so easy to lose keys. Try to recall where they were last. Retrace your steps starting at the point where you could remember having them.

It is important to check your clothes, particularly those with pockets that are deep such as coats and jackets. Don't forget to look in the pockets of your bag. Take your bag out of its contents and place it on the table to make sure you didn't forget your keys in the bag.

Do not forget to check the location of your car. Sometimes keys can get stuck between the seat and the console. It can be an excellent idea to contact your friends or family, who may have gotten your keys while you were out and make them check their pockets and other places.

Another thing you can do is use a phone app to help you find your keys. Numerous apps can locate your keys if they are within the reach of the Bluetooth connection on your phone. Some examples of these are Tile trackers and the Apple AirTag, and Duet by Protag. You might want to consider purchasing one of these devices if you don't already have one. This will allow you to avoid losing your car keys in the future. These devices make it easy to keep track of and locate your items.

You'll need to go to the dealer to obtain a new key if you don't have one. This can be very costly and it is therefore essential to keep your spare key in a safe place. You can also talk to a locksmith, who may be able to create keys for you at less money.

If you own a smart key or a key fob, then you'll need to go to the dealer to replace it. This is because these keys require a special chip to operate the vehicle. To replace these types of keys, you'll need to bring your vehicle to a dealer or an auto locksmith that can work with these types of keys. They will need to know your vehicle's VIN number in order to pair a new key to the immobilizer system.
